About the NSW Innovation and Productivity Council

We provide trusted independent advice and research to help New South Wales grow jobs, boost exports, and attract investment. Our work supports innovation and productivity across the state. We are a statutory body established under the Innovation and Productivity Council Act 1996.

What we do

We are an independent group of experts from business, government and universities who:

  • research innovation, productivity and economic performance
  • give the NSW Government advice based on data and global insights
  • support new ideas and better policies that help the state grow.

Our goal is to make NSW a thriving hub for business, innovation, talent and visitors.
